I play a lot of poker every day and with the bad run I been having, playing has become real stressful, and the fun is gone that I once had. Like when I make mistakes or have a real bad beat, I carry all that around with me for days trying to figure out what happened. Could I have played it different and got away from the hand. That I don't like. So for awhile I will be playing for pennies, very low buy in tournys, and of course my forums freerolls, and other freerolls. I just want it to be fun again. Any advice. Should I just stop playing for a time?

Yes, you should stop playing for a while to regain your composure and focus. The more you want to get your money back, the more your losses will be. Appears you are really into your poker game, which is good. Taking wins and losses to heart is not good, it's a simple fact of poker. You can have the greatest run, hours of win, win win, defying the odds.
suddenly, when it seemed like you could not lose, you get a few bad beats, or where your expectations were very high, it goes against you.
When poker seems hopeless, face reality, it is hopeless. Every hand, it's you against at least one or more opponents. If you take a clean break from poker, you will do better, just laws of probability, you're due, and you will have better analysis, being fresher.
Good luck going forward; I scraped one ITM after months of bad luck. I enjoyed the ITM, knowing how hard it is to defeat so many other players.
